Australind is a small coastal town near Bunbury in Western Australia. It isn’t a major diving hub, and there are no local dive sites within the town itself. The closest diving opportunities are offshore along the WA coast or at nearby natural reefs and wrecks reachable via day trips from larger centers like Bunbury or Fremantle. Local visibility and conditions follow regional Indian Ocean patterns, with temperate waters and typical WA marine life found further offshore. For divers visiting Australind, the town serves as a convenient base for exploring the southern WA coast, with the option to arrange dives through nearby centers. If you’re here for training or casual dives, consider coordinating with a nearby dive shop for boat trips, equipment rental, and guided dives to established sites nearby.

The best time to dive in Australind
The best months to dive in Australind are from January to March and December. Temperatures are confortable (22-25°C), currents are mild and the visibility is at its best.
Based on last year's weather. Scores compare months for this destination only and are indicative. A mitigated month may still suit many divers.
